PROGRAM ASSISTANT
We are looking for a part-time Program Assistant for our Malden Outreach location. The Program Assistant is a general clerical position performing clerical work for the regional Outreach office. Duties include but are not limited to: Manage and route incoming telephone calls. Retrieve general voicemail, determine appropriate party and transfer messages. Receive telephone messages and deliver to appropriate personnel. Schedule and confirm appointments. Answer basic questions about the organization and the various programs as well as provide addresses, directions and other information. Welcome on-site visitors, determine nature of business and announce visitors to appropriate personnel. Monitor visitor access and issues visitor passes when required. Maintain meeting room reservation calendar. Maintain vehicle reservation calendar. Receives, sorts and routes mail and facsimile transmissions. Performs other clerical duties as needed, such as filing, photocopying and collating. Constructs and maintains computer files and records and prepares reports from information entered. Education and/or
Experience:
High school diploma or general education degree (GED); or one year experience in a related job. A.A. degree or certificate and/or commensurate experience in related areas highly desirable.
